Thomas Robert Quesnel Tucson Fire Department Arson Investigator
Passed away in the line-of-duty on March 14, 2014 after a courageous battle with Leukemia. He remained at home in the loving care of his family. Born October 26, 1954 in Tucson, AZ to Robert H. and Mary Quesnel (Deceased). He attended Rincon High School, Arizona Western College and UofA. He served four years in the United States Coast Guard in Alaska and Texas. Upon return to Tucson, he joined his father in demolition, running "Quesnel Rentals". In 1989 Tom proudly became a part of the Tucson Fire Department and by 1994 joined the arson division where he trained and worked beside his cherished K-9 partners, "Sully" and "Keda".
